MSA launches Go Motorsport

The Motor Sports Association in Britain has launched a nationwide marketing campaign to attract new people to motor sport. Backed by initial funding of $500,000 from the Motor Sports Association, Go Motorsport follows in the footsteps of Let's Go Karting (a nationwide programme to give youngsters a taste of karting), free first-time competition licences for the under-16s, continued investment in the successful Volunteers in Motorsport programme and the on-going commitment to the development of the UK's Elite talent through the MSA British Race and Rally Elite schemes.
